About this listen
Starting over can be murder.
Darcy Ingram came to the small town of Brookhaven for a fresh start and a safe place to hone her hedge witch powers. She even landed a job at the local marijuana dispensary. But when one of her co-workers turns up dead, suspicion lands on her.
With a hazy memory of the events leading up to the victim's death, Darcy resolves to prove her innocence. With a police chief who doesn't like her and a town who doesn't know her, she faces an uphill climb. But when multiple suspects present themselves, she'll have to rely on more than just her spotty magic to uncover the truth. Aided by the snarky ghost who haunts the B&B and a telepathic chameleon along with some trusted living allies, she sets a dangerous trap that might just lure in a killer.
Is Darcy willing to put everything on the line to keep her new beginning from withering on the vine?
HIGH NOON is the first novel in the Brookhaven Cozy Mystery series. Get ready to sprinkle some magic into your mystery.

Magic, murder and secrets
I did enjoy this book but the ending lost a star from me. The main mystery does get solved but in doing so it created another mystery that continues on to the next book. Which is okay but if you haven't read this book or don't read the books in order it can get annoy, especially as it is such a big focus for this book. The mystery took a number of twists as the story unfolded and got quite complex (if a little confusing) even though there was only ever two real murder suspects. I just admit The author had me scratching my head over who was responsible. I liked the unusual characters, especially the helpful familiar and the very quirky town. Living in England the choice of a marijuana shop seems very strange to me but for the main character it's the perfect job as she learn how to control her powers. Off to find the next book, to find out what happens next.
Darcy isn't the only new person in town. The secretive Vera also moves to the magical town of Brookhaven looking for somewhere to live and work. Darcy helps her to get a job working in the marijuana dispensary but even doing that doesn't make them friends. So when Darcy find her dead body stuffed in the trunk of the car she is driving she becomes the police's main suspect. Especially when it is discovered she was killed with a plant. Darcy has not choice but to investigate. Can she learn the secrets that Vera was hiding in order to unmask her killer? With both an ex fiancee and her brother in town it seems Vera's hidden past has caught up with but is she who she seemed to be?
I liked the narrator. She helped to give the story a voice that just made it come alive
